Cost of Emergency Water Removal in Palmdale

When faced with the unfortunate event of water damage in your home or business in Palmdale, CA, timely emergency water removal is crucial to mitigate further damage and costly repairs. Understanding the cost of emergency water removal can help you budget and plan for this unexpected expense. Various factors influence the overall cost, and being aware of these can help you make informed decisions.

Factors Affecting Cost

  • Extent of Water Damage: The severity of the water damage can significantly impact costs. Minor leaks are less expensive to address than extensive flooding.
  • Type of Water: Clean water is cheaper to remove compared to gray or black water, which requires more intensive cleaning and specialized equipment.
  • Area Size: The larger the affected area, the higher the cost due to increased labor and materials needed.
  • Equipment Used: Advanced equipment like industrial dehumidifiers and water extractors can increase costs but are essential for thorough removal.
  • Time of Service: Emergency services provided outside of normal business hours, such as nights or weekends, often come with a premium charge.
  • Structural Damage: If water has caused structural damage to floors, walls, or ceilings, additional repair costs will be incurred.

Average Costs for Common Tasks

Task Average Cost (Palmdale, CA)
Water Extraction $500 - $1,500
Drying and Dehumidifying $1,000 - $2,500
Mold Remediation $1,200 - $3,500
Carpet Cleaning/Replacement $200 - $1,000
Structural Repairs $2,000 - $5,000
Full Restoration $3,000 - $8,000

Understanding these factors and average costs can help you prepare for emergency water removal services in Palmdale, CA.
